名词 n.
  1. A person who fights; a combatant.
  2. A warrior; a fighting soldier.
  3. A pugnacious, competitive person.
  4. A person with a strong determination to resist protracted or severe adversity, especially illness. poetic

  5. A class of fixed-wing aircraft whose primary purpose is to shoot down other aircraft, sometimes accompanied by a secondary purpose of attacking ground targets.

  7. A participant in boxing or any martial art.
  8. A firefighter. colloquial
  9. A game with a focus on physical combat.
    — Still, it's excellent software, especially for one-on-one fighting titles such as the King Of Fighters series, classic Street Fighter II variants, and newer one-on-one fighters such as Garou.

词源

From Middle English fightere, feghtere, from Old English feohtere. Equivalent to fight + -er.
